#036697 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#036697 is composed of 1.2% red, 40%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 32.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 199.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 30.2%. #036697 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ccff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#036697 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#036697 has RGB values of R:3, G:102,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 222871.

Hex triplet 036697 #036697
RGB Decimal 3, 102, 151 rgb(3,102,151)
RGB Percent 1.2, 40, 59.2 rgb(1.2%,40%,59.2%)
CMYK 98, 32, 0, 41
HSL 199.9°, 96.1, 30.2 hsl(199.9,96.1%,30.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 199.9°, 98, 59.2
Web Safe 006699 #006699
CIE-LAB 40.825, -5.989, -33.597
XYZ 10.373, 11.755, 30.999
xyY 0.195, 0.221, 11.755
CIE-LCH 40.825, 34.126, 259.892
CIE-LUV 40.825, -26.265, -47.807
Hunter-Lab 34.286, -5.995, -29.605
Binary 00000011, 01100110, 10010111

Shades and Tints of #036697

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b10 is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.
